About this treatment
Acne Treatment is a targeted professional facial created to address active breakouts, clogged pores, excess oil, and visible inflammation. Ideal for teens and adults, this treatment combines clinical exfoliation, deep cleansing, and acne-focused technologies to help improve clarity, texture, and overall skin balance.
Your service begins with a thorough skin assessment to determine your acne grade, sensitivity level, and contributing factors such as oil production, congestion, or irritation. The treatment may include deep pore cleansing, gentle steam, professional extractions when appropriate, salicylic or glycolic acid exfoliation, high-frequency current, and blue LED light therapy to help reduce acne-causing bacteria and calm the appearance of redness.
Because acne-prone skin requires consistency, your esthetician will tailor each session to your skin’s current condition while helping you build a supportive homecare routine. With a recommended series of treatments, many clients begin to notice visible improvement in breakouts, pore congestion, and skin texture within a few weeks.

Important considerations
This treatment may not be suitable for everyone. Please review the following before booking:
- •Active skin infection, open wounds, or severe irritation in the treatment area
- •Recent use of isotretinoin or prescription-strength exfoliating medications without provider clearance
- •Pregnancy, seizure disorders, or photosensitivity concerns for clients receiving LED or high-frequency modalities
Aftercare instructions
- 1Avoid picking, squeezing, or touching the treated areas after extractions
- 2Use a gentle cleanser, non-comedogenic moisturizer, and daily broad-spectrum SPF
- 3Pause exfoliating acids, retinoids, and harsh acne products for 24–72 hours unless directed otherwise
- 4Follow the recommended homecare routine and schedule consistent treatments for best results
